Background With age, most cognitive functions decline. As the number of people aged 60 years and older is expected to rise rapidly within the next decades, identifying interventions that promote healthy cognitive ageing is of utmost importance. Promising research on bilingualism has led to the notion that learning a foreign language could protect against cognitive decline. Foreign language learning likely promotes executive functions, which are higher-order cognitive abilities particularly affected by age-related cognitive decline. However, evidence is still sparse and has produced contradictory results. This study aims to investigate the effects of short and intensive foreign language learning on executive functions in healthy older adults. Methods In a randomised controlled trial, we will assign 60 native German-speaking monolingual healthy older adults, aged 65–80 years, to either a foreign language learning or a waiting list control group. Language learners will attend a face-to-face, group-based Spanish course for beginners for 1.5 h a day, 5 days a week, for a total of 3 weeks. Cognitive performance in executive functions will be assessed before and after the intervention or after a waiting period of 3 weeks (waiting list control group). Participants will be tested again after 3 months to evaluate longitudinal effects of foreign language learning. The waiting list control group will receive Spanish lessons only after the final assessment and will be invited to an additional voluntary evaluation after completion of the course. Discussion To the best of our knowledge, we are conducting the first randomised controlled trial on the effects of short and intensive foreign language learning in older adulthood on executive functions. Enhanced cognitive performance after foreign language learning would indicate that learning a foreign language could enlarge cognitive reserve and thus promote healthy cognitive ageing in older adults. Trial registration German Clinical Trials Register DRKS00016552. Registered on 11 February 2019.
Aims and Objectives: Bilinguals have been claimed to develop superior executive functioning compared to monolinguals due to their continuous experience of controlling two languages. Given the developmental trajectory of executive functions, a bilingual advantage could be more pronounced at an advanced age. To gain a clearer understanding, we reviewed the effect of bilingualism executive functions in healthy older adults. Methodology: The present paper systematically examines the methods and the results of 24 studies from 22 articles comparing healthy older monolinguals and bilinguals in at least one domain of executive functions. Data and Analysis: Data of each study were extracted for sample characteristics, country, language background and measures, controlled confounders and task paradigms. Study quality was also calculated for each study. Findings and Conclusions: In general, nine out of the 24 studies fully supported the notion of a bilingual advantage. Four studies showed a bilingual disadvantage. The rest of the studies challenged the existence of a bilingual advantage, as neither full support for bilingual advantages nor bilingual disadvantages were seen in various domains. The available data did not clearly support the widespread notion that bilingualism is related to a general advantage in executive control. However, when looking at the domains of executive functions separately, bilingualism was reliably associated with an advantage in inhibition, especially in two commonly applied tasks: the Stroop test and the Simon task. Originality: This is the first systematic review aimed at exploring the link between bilingualism and executive functions in healthy older adults. Significance/Implications: Heterogeneity in study characteristics and control of confounding variables may partially explain some of the inconsistencies found between studies. Therefore, well-designed studies that measure all core domains of executive functions and consider confounding variables are urgently needed.
